 * Hi [@adleya](https://wordpress.org/support/users/adleya/),
 * It looks like the version running on your webserver is looking for files that
   are no longer shipping with the new versions. So to make sure it’s all clean,
   can you try the following:
    – delete the footnotes plugin folder manually from
   your webserver. It’s in wp-content/plugins/foonotes – then go to your WordPress
   dashboard -> Plugins -> Add and reinstall footnotes
 * Please let me know how that’s going for you.

 * [@little-shiva](https://wordpress.org/support/users/little-shiva/) no, you won’t.
   The footnotes are saved in your posts and have nothing to do with the footnotes
   plugin being installed or not. You can safely remove footnotes from your /wp-
   plugins folder and upload the content of the downloaded .zip file. Even your 
   footnotes settings will remain in place that way.

 * [@little-shiva](https://wordpress.org/support/users/little-shiva/) according 
   to my team it was 2.5.9d1 which broke the plugin. 2.5.10 is equal to 2.5.8.
    
   You can manually deploy and download [https://downloads.wordpress.org/plugin/footnotes.2.5.8.zip](https://downloads.wordpress.org/plugin/footnotes.2.5.8.zip)
   if you want and check back for updates if 2.5.10 doesn’t work for you.
